May 9th, 1896. Moravian Seminary and College for Women. Recital by the Vocal pupils of Miss Nevins. Program.

 Item — Box: 0402, Folder: 02, Item: 24
Scope and Contents

May 9th, 1896. Moravian Seminary and College for Women. Recital by the Vocal pupils of Miss Nevins. Program. Trio: Down in a Dewy Dell by Smart. Vocal solo: Fear Ye not, O Israel by Dudley Buck. Solo: Fiddle and I by Grodeve. Solo: He was a Prince by Lynnes. Quartette: Daddy by Behrend. Solo: The Maid and the Rose by De Koven. Solo: La Serenata by Tosti. Solo: The Gift by Behrend. Sextette: Ave Maria by Abt.
